Key Concepts and Overview
To make an informed choice between Tether and Bitcoin casinos, it is essential to grasp the fundamental concepts behind these cryptocurrencies. Bitcoin, the first and most widely recognized cryptocurrency, operates on a decentralized network, allowing users to make peer-to-peer transactions without intermediaries. Its value can be highly volatile, which may affect the amount players are willing to wager.
Tether, on the other hand, is a stablecoin pegged to the value of traditional currencies, primarily the US dollar. This means that one Tether (USDT) is intended to always be worth one dollar, providing stability in value. This characteristic makes Tether an attractive option for players who prefer to avoid the fluctuations associated with Bitcoin.
